@charset "UTF-8";
/*!
 *    Copyright (c) 2018 by Investment & more GmbH
 *
 *    URL:            https://www.investment-and-more.de
 *
 *    Author:         Mario Ströhlein
 *    File:           online_conference.scss
 */
#iam-relaunch__online_conference-revision {
  version: 75; }

.m-card--onlineConferenceApplicationFormModel .m-card__header .a-headline--h3 {
  font-size: 20px; }

.a-image--onlineConference-Invemo {
  position: fixed;
  height: 80px;
  width: auto;
  left: 240px;
  z-index: 1001;
  top: 0; }

/* NOTE: Fix for Holgers different o-hero section hierarchie use for o-hero--webinar */
.m-partnerBranding--onlineConference {
  z-index: 2;
  top: 65px; }

@media (max-width: 639px) {
  .m-card--backgroundBrand .m-card__inner {
    width: 100%; } }

@media (max-width: 639px) {
  .m-card--onlineConferenceApplicationFormModel .a-image {
    max-width: 150px; } }
@media (max-width: 1023px) {
  .m-card--onlineConferenceApplicationFormModel .a-image {
    max-width: 70px; } }

@media (max-width: 639px) {
  h1.o-hero__headline {
    font-size: 32px !important; } }

.m-onlineConferenceMediaCooperation {
  display: flex;
  align-content: stretch;
  flex-direction: column;
  padding-bottom: 84px; }
  .m-onlineConferenceMediaCooperation__imageTop {
    width: 100%;
    display: flex;
    align-content: stretch; }
    .m-onlineConferenceMediaCooperation__imageTop .a-image {
      width: 100%; }
  .m-onlineConferenceMediaCooperation__imagesBottom {
    margin-top: 36px;
    width: 100%;
    display: flex;
    align-content: stretch;
    align-items: flex-end;
    flex-direction: row; }
    .m-onlineConferenceMediaCooperation__imagesBottom__left {
      width: 70%; }
      .m-onlineConferenceMediaCooperation__imagesBottom__left .a-image {
        padding-right: 16px; }
    .m-onlineConferenceMediaCooperation__imagesBottom__right {
      width: 30%; }

.m-card--recording .m-card__header {
  min-height: 65px; }
.m-card--recording img {
  display: inline-block; }
.m-card--recording__playButton {
  position: relative;
  top: 25%; }
.m-card--recording__body {
  display: flex;
  justify-content: center; }

.h-display--table {
  display: table;
  position: relative; }
.h-display--table-row {
  display: table-row; }
.h-display--table-cell {
  display: table-cell; }
.h-display--table-cover {
  background: #444;
  opacity: 0.6;
  position: absolute;
  top: 0;
  bottom: 0;
  left: 0;
  right: 0; }

.o-modal--media .embed-responsive {
  background-color: #000000; }

/*# sourceMappingURL=online_conference.css.map */
